For example, <\/span><b>if you are a heavy smoker, are pregnant, or severely obese, you are not the ideal candidate<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> for breast reduction surgery.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">If you are considering a breast reduction and think you might have some pre-existing health conditions that might complicate the procedure, we recommend consulting a <\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/www.plasticsurgery-canada.com\/en\/dr-moufarrege\/\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">plastic surgeon<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> to talk about your options.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><a href=\"https:\/\/www.plasticsurgery-canada.com\/en\/frequently-asked-questions\/\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Frequently Asked Questions<\/span><\/a><\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<h2><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Is breast reconstruction covered by health insurance?<\/span><\/h2>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Although each Canadian province has different rules and regulations regarding what is covered by health insurance, <\/span><b>most insurance companies will fully cover breast reduction surgery if deemed medically necessary<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">In Quebec, through RAMQ, there are sometimes additional requirements regarding the amount of breast tissue that is being removed for it to be covered. RAMQ requires that you have a breast reduction of more than 250\u00a0g per breast for differences in the size of more than 150\u00a0g.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">It also covers breast reductions and an accompanying augmentation <\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/www.plasticsurgery-canada.com\/en\/breast-lifting\/\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">breast lift<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> that is often necessary if you are undergoing the surgery for reconstruction purposes after a mastectomy or other traumas. Although there is a vast range of situations in which insurance will cover your breast reduction surgery, it will not necessarily cover you for all potential reasons. We suggest you consult your health insurance provider before going ahead with the surgery.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><a href=\"https:\/\/www.plasticsurgery-canada.com\/en\/do-i-need-a-breast-lift-or-reduction\/\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Do I Need a Breast Lift or Reduction?<\/span><\/a><\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<h2><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Is breast reduction surgery safe?<\/span><\/h2>\n<p><b>Yes<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">,<\/span><b> breast reduction surgery is safe<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">. This step might also require some additional breast reconstruction depending on the original size of the breast and how much tissue is being removed.<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The final step is to close the incision, which is done with sutures that are embedded into the tissue to provide support.<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ol>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<h3><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">After Care Phase<\/span><\/h3>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Looking after yourself <\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/www.plasticsurgery-canada.com\/en\/breast-reduction\/\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">after your surgery<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> is just as important as the surgery itself as you could do serious damage if you do not follow your surgeon\u2019s recommendations. It is generally recommended to avoid any kind of strenuous activity up to two weeks after your surgery, which includes activities as simple as lifting things. Your body needs time to heal.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">You can expect your stitches to be taken out anywhere between 5 and 10 days after your surgery, but that does not mean the healing process has finished. You should also take good care of your scars and should make sure to keep your breasts clean, washing them daily with soap for sensitive skin and warm water.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">In some cases, your surgeon might recommend consulting a physical therapist to help you with the recovery process. Recovering from a procedure such as a breast reduction surgery is not going to be instantaneous, so you need to be patient and embrace the process, doing exactly as your doctor recommends.<\/span><\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<h2><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">How to get insurance to cover your breast reduction surgery<\/span><\/h2>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The steps involved in getting your insurance to cover your breast reduction surgery are fairly limited.
